如何鉴别java开发的能力

如何鉴别java开发的能力

作者:Rhett Bai发布时间:2026-02-08阅读时长:0 分钟阅读次数:8

用户关注问题

Q
如何判断一个Java开发者的实际编程水平?

在招聘或者团队建设中,怎样有效评估Java开发者的技术能力和项目经验?

A

评估Java开发者技术水平的关键指标

可以通过代码测试、技术面试和实际项目案例分析来全面了解一个Java开发者的能力。关键指标包括对Java核心知识的掌握程度、代码的规范性和优化能力、解决复杂问题的能力以及对常用框架和工具的熟悉程度。此外,候选人在团队协作和沟通方面的表现也很重要。

Q
如何通过面试问题筛选出具备优秀Java开发能力的候选人?

哪些类型的问题能有效区分初级和高级Java开发人员?

A

面试中设计合适问题来评估Java开发能力

面试问题应涵盖Java基础知识、多线程编程、设计模式、JVM原理以及常用框架如Spring或Hibernate的应用。通过情景题和真实项目场景问题来考察候选人的思考逻辑和解决方案。同时,可以增加代码阅读和调试题目来检验其实际编程水平。

Q
有哪些工具和方法可以辅助鉴别Java开发者的能力?

除了面试外,有哪些辅助手段能更全面评估Java开发者的水平?

A

辅助工具与评估方法推荐

利用在线编程平台如LeetCode、HackerRank进行编码测试可以量化开发者的算法和编码能力。代码审查工具能帮助判断其编写代码的质量和规范性。另外,通过查看GitHub等代码仓库的开源项目贡献情况,也能了解其实际开发经验和技术深度。结合360度评价,从团队同事和项目经理处获得反馈也很有价值。